Default a math question i think

6 players
Converter

Pre-flop: (6 players) Hero is Button with 9[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] T[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img]
UTG calls, UTG+1 folds, CO calls, Hero calls, SB calls, BB checks.

Flop: 6[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] 8[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img] 3[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img] (5SB, 5 players)
SB checks, BB checks, UTG checks, CO checks, Hero checks.

Turn: A[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] (2.5BB, 5 players)
SB checks, BB checks, UTG checks, <font color="#cc0000">CO bets</font>, Hero ???



Also i debated betting the flop, but decided to take a free card, only because i think that even if i bet the flop, it doesn't come close to guaranteein me a free card on the turn, because its so multiway, i think its likely i get checkriased now, or donked into on the turn

Default Re: a math question i think

Probably CO bet because hero didn't on the flop. There are all the AdXd hands making a better flush that hero doesn't have to worry about, like he would have to when it was another diamond.
So you've got 9 outs to the flush that will be the best hand a lot more often than not, and 4 outs for the nut straight. Thats 13 outs or a 28% chance of hitting one on the river. Lets say you are a 20% or 4 to 1 dog to win this, because your flush won't always be good (just an estimation). The pot contains only 3.5 big bets (5 small from preflop and one big from CO) and it's one to call... If you add one river bet your implied odds are 4.5 to 1, just enough to call one bet here and hope to win.
